# VRT files (string paths only -- VRT XML references other files on disk)
if isinstance(source, str) and source.lower().endswith('.vrt'):
# ``read_vrt`` does not accept ``overview_level`` (the VRT XML
# references its own source files; overview selection would need
# to apply to each one). Silently dropping the kwarg was the same
# class of bug issue #1561 fixed for the dask and GPU dispatchers,
# so refuse the combination up front rather than handing the
# caller a full-resolution mosaic with no warning. See issue #1685.
# ``overview_level=0`` is documented as "full resolution" (the
# default), so treat it as a no-op the same as ``None`` rather
# than rejecting a kwarg value the caller could have omitted.
if overview_level not in (None, 0):
raise ValueError(
"overview_level is not supported for VRT sources. "
"VRT references its own source files; pass overview_level "
"to open_geotiff on a .tif source, or drop the kwarg.")
Comment on lines +614 to +627
# ``on_gpu_failure`` only routes through ``read_geotiff_gpu``.
# ``read_vrt`` has no analogous failure policy, so any value the
# caller supplied alongside a VRT source would be silently lost.
# The ``gpu=False`` branch is already rejected above; this catches
# the ``gpu=True, source.endswith('.vrt')`` case the earlier check
# lets through.
if on_gpu_failure is not _ON_GPU_FAILURE_SENTINEL:
raise ValueError(
"on_gpu_failure is not supported for VRT sources. "
"VRT reads do not go through the GPU decoder pipeline; "
"drop the kwarg or call read_geotiff_gpu directly on a "
".tif source.")
return read_vrt(source, dtype=dtype, window=window, band=band,
name=name, chunks=chunks, gpu=gpu,
max_pixels=max_pixels)

"""Regression test for #1685: ``open_geotiff`` silently dropped
``overview_level`` and ``on_gpu_failure`` when the source was a VRT.

The api-consistency sweep on 2026-05-12 flagged that ``open_geotiff``
documents both kwargs as supported, but the VRT dispatch branch routes
to ``read_vrt`` whose signature accepts neither. Calls like
``open_geotiff('mosaic.vrt', overview_level=2)`` returned full-resolution
data with no warning. Issue #1561 fixed the same class of bug for the
dask and GPU dispatch branches; this one closes the remaining gap by
refusing the unsupported combinations up front.
"""
